“MyMacros 属性页”对话框
“MyMacros 属性页”对话框用于指定项目的全局设置。 这些设置用作默认值,控制项目项在项目的整个生存周期中的外观和行为。 仅当在项目资源管理器中选择了项目时,该项目的属性页才可用。
通过选择项目资源管理器中的**“MyMacros”然后选择“视图”菜单上的“属性页”,或通过按 Shift+F4 可以访问“MyMacros 属性页”**。
该对话框包含三个页面:“常规”、“生成”和“导入”。 可以通过选择左边窗格中页面的名称来选择页面。
常规页
使您可以操作项目的常规设置,如它的名称和根命名空间。 它包含下列选项:
项目名称
包含 Macro 资源管理器中当前被选定的项目的名称。 如果多个项目被选定,则包含一个空字符串。
根命名空间
设置项目中所有文件的基命名空间。 如果没有向该字段添加其他值,则包含项目名称。 如果多个项目被选定,则包含一个空字符串。
优化
选中后,**“移除整数溢出检查”**选项关闭对整数运算溢出错误的检查。 默认情况下未选中它。
生成页
使您可以设置项目的编译默认值,如默认情况下打开的编译器选项。 它包含下列选项:
生成调试信息
选中后,导致在编译时生成调试信息。 默认情况下已选中它。
默认设置为 Option Strict On
将编译器默认值设置为要求显式收缩转换和不允许后期绑定。 默认情况下未选中它。
默认设置为 Option Explicit On
将编译器默认值设置为要求显式声明变量。 默认情况下已选中它。
默认设置为 Option Compare Binary
设置字符串比较的编译器默认值:二进制(区分大小写)或文本(不区分大小写)。 默认情况下已选中它。
启用生成警告
导致在编译过程中显示生成警告。 默认情况下已选中它。
将警告视为错误
导致编译过程中的生成警告被记录为错误;仅在选中**“启用生成警告”**时可用。 默认情况下未选中它。
定义 DEBUG 常数
定义在条件编译中使用的 DEBUG 常数。 如果定义了 DEBUG,Debug 类方法会将生成的输出结果显示在**“输出”**窗口中。 在未定义它时,不会编译“调试”(Debug) 类方法,也不会生成任何调试输出。
定义 TRACE 常数
定义在条件编译中使用的 TRACE 常数。 定义 TRACE 后,Trace 类方法会将生成的输出结果显示在**“输出”**窗口中。 在未定义它时,不会编译“跟踪”(Trace) 类方法,也不会生成任何跟踪输出。
自定义常数
使您可以定义在条件编译中使用的自定义常数。
导入页
使您可以指定要为项目导入的命名空间。 指定的导入直接传递到编译器并应用于项目中的所有文件。 导入命名空间使您可以在代码中使用它的元素,而不必完全限定它们。 **“导入”**选项卡包含下列选项:
命名空间
使您可以指定要添加到项目的命名空间。
添加导入
将指定的命名空间添加到项目中。
更新
将**“项目导入”中突出显示的命名空间替换为“命名空间”**中指定的命名空间。
项目导入
列出项目引用的所有命名空间。
移除
从**“项目导入”**中移除当前选定的命名空间。
提示
如果在 Macro 资源管理器中选择了多个项目,则“项目属性页”对话框会显示出来,其中的所有属性均被禁用。